This is often called the virtual dimensionality (VD) [CHA 04].If a priori information on the scene is not available, we use:. simple supervised techniques such as the one by [MOU 08], which sets the VD at 7 after finding that over … WebSpectral unmixing is an algorithm, which is applied to fluorescence images to correct for spectral bleedthrough between different color channels. E.g. the emission spectra of the fluorochromes CFP and YFP partially overlap, and CFP signals also appear in the YFP fluorescence channel. This overlap can be corrected by spectral unmixing. WebThis paper introduces a new linear mixing model that explicitly accounts for spatial and spectral endmember variabilities. The parameters of this model can be estimated using an optimization algorithm based on the alternating direction method of multipliers. The performance of the proposed unmixing method is evaluated on synthetic and real data.
